Skip to main content Jump to list of all articles Jump to all topics

10 Advanced PHP Tips

5 Universal Principles For Successful eCommerce-Sites

35 Beautiful Spring Pics For Your Inspiration

[Ask SM: CSS] Equal Spacing, CSS Font Replacement

This is our fourth installment of Ask SM, featuring reader questions about Web design, focusing on HTML, CSS and JavaScript. In this post we’ll cover how you can distribute the horizontal space between elements evenly, how you can achieve maximum sides on images; you’ll also learn best practices for CSS font replacement and answers to a couple of quickfire questions.

Two rows of boxes with equal spacing between them.

Antoine Nicolas writes: *Do you know how to perfectly and dynamically distribute objects horizontally in a container using CSS?* This is a classic example of something that is fairly difficult to do in CSS but probably shouldn’t be. I have approached this problem in a number of different ways in the past. I have revisited it a little now, and I’ll present what I believe is the best solution here.

Read more…

Dark Art and Bizarre Surreal Pictures

Getting Started With Ruby On Rails

10 Principles Of Readability And Web Typography

Breadcrumbs In Web Design: Examples And Best Practices

Editor’s Note: An updated collection of user experience research on breadcrumbs is available in Vitaly Friedman’s article, “Designing Effective Breadcrumbs Navigation”.

On websites that have a lot of pages, breadcrumb navigation can greatly enhance the way users find their way around. In terms of usability, breadcrumbs reduce the number of actions a website visitor needs to take.

Read more…

99 Essential Twitter Tools And Applications

New Smashing Freebies For Designers and Bloggers